Only occasionally does there cross our path someone we would escribe as an "unforgettable character." For those who know William C. Richli, M.D., he is such a person. Dr. Richli trained as a surgeon but he has another love--mechanical engineering. He has combined the two aptitudes in effective and sometimes unusual ways. He is also a pilot, a "ham" radio enthusiast, a logger, a musician of sorts, and a philanthropist. Above all, he is an individualist.

Bill Richli went with his family to the Philippines to be medical director of the Manila Sanitarium and Hospital, a Seventh-day Adventist institution. After rebuilding and equipping the bombed-out hospital (he was known to come into the examining room wearing a welding mask instead of a surgical mask) he resigned his post in order to work in a large capacity--as a self-supporting missionary surgeon. Rounding up surplus army equipment, he put together a portable surgery unit that he took to far-flung quarters of the archipelago. When he bought a small army plane he was dubbed "an angel of mercy, complete with wings."

Jungle medicine, feats of ingenuity, self-sacrifice, transoceanic solo flights, plane crashes--all these are to be found in Flying Doctor of the Philippines, a story told objectively yet with sensitivity and humor.
